What is Britney Griner's Background?

Born on October 18, 1990, in Houston, Texas, Britney Griner has made a name for herself in the world of basketball. Her journey began in high school, where she quickly gained recognition for her exceptional skills and towering height. She went on to attend Baylor University, where she led the team to a national championship and earned numerous accolades. Griner was the first overall pick in the 2013 WNBA Draft and has since become one of the league's most celebrated players.

How Does Genetics Influence Athletic Performance?

Genetics plays a crucial role in determining an athlete's physical attributes, which can significantly impact their performance in sports. Factors such as height, muscle composition, and cardiovascular efficiency are all influenced by genetic traits. In the case of Britney Griner, her towering height and impressive wingspan give her a competitive advantage in basketball, allowing her to dominate in both scoring and defense.

Can Genetics Alone Determine Athletic Success?

While genetics undoubtedly plays a significant role in shaping an athlete's physical attributes, it is essential to recognize that success in sports is not solely determined by genetics. Factors such as training, dedication, and mental resilience also play critical roles in an athlete's performance. Britney Griner's journey is a testament to this fact, as her rigorous training regimen and unwavering determination have been instrumental in her rise to stardom.
